Does Your Man Suffer from Mamitis?

December 28, 2006 by editor  (View Source

Mamitis: Condition in which an adult Latino is overly dependent on his mother; may lead to serious repercussions in his love life. Until NOW, mamitis was an undiagnosed condition in Latino men. Mild forms of the disease include when a man, married or single, lets his mother bunker down in his laundry room and kitchen. More serious cases involve men who still live with their moms.
